"It's a major blow for the Miami offense. The Hurricanes, who are coming off a 6-7 season, lost the school's all-time leading rusher, Duke Johnson, to the NFL draft after last season and saw standouts in left tackle Ereck Flowers and wide receiver Phillip Dorsett -- both first-round draft picks this year -- and tight end Clive Walford exhaust their eligibility."

 

"His absence means a larger workload will be placed on sophomore Joe Yearby (509 yards, 1 TD last year) and true freshman Mark Walton. The depth chart did not say if either has won the starting job. Trayone Gray, a sophomore who saw limited action last year, will back up Yearby and Walton."
